Abstract

Financial management in most mosques, including Al Mustaqim Mosque in Helvetia Tengah, is still carried out manually using paper-based cash books and reports, making it prone to recording errors, difficult to trace, and lacking transparency for both worshippers and mosque administrators. This research aims to design and build a web-based Financial Management Information System for Al Mustaqim Mosque in Helvetia Tengah so that the recording of income, expenses, and financial reporting can be carried out in a computerized, accurate, and transparently accessible manner for the public. The development method used is Rapid Application Development (RAD), consisting of five stages: business modeling to map the mosque’s financial management business process, data modeling to design the transaction and user database structure, process modeling to translate the business process into system functions, application generation to build the application using the Flask framework. The result of this research is a web-based information system built using Flask, SQLAlchemy, and an SQLite database, equipped with a public portal for financial transparency to worshippers, an admin dashboard, CRUD (create, read, update, delete) operations for income and expense transactions, Based on the implementation and testing results, it can be concluded that the developed system is able to improve the efficiency of recording time, the accuracy of balance calculations, and the transparency of mosque financial management compared to the previously used manual recording method.
